I developed a web application for mobile devices, every customer installs the webapplication on his webserver. So I have this scenario:

Customer 1: application at 210.132.1.23:87

Customer 2: application at 210.2.13.13:9944

…

Customer N: application at 132.1.23.14:112

With Phone Gap Build I was able to make a simple app (= source code) that directly opens the webapp at a fixed address, but I would like to have the option to choose the IP:port, I cannot make N apps one per customer.

Is there a very simple andorid app that does this? Or do you know if it is possible to do this directly with Phone Gap?

    I have implemented the similar solution in PhoneGap + jQM. In our case though we have kept a public service which returns list of server to avoid manual typing.

    I have put a quick (and dirty) solution in following fiddle. This might not be what you are looking for but may give you some idea. It is more or less what @ChrLipp has already mentioned.
